Z98.61
ICD-10-CMThis code indicates that a patient has a history of having undergone a coronary angioplasty procedure. It signifies a past intervention to widen narrowed or obstructed coronary arteries, without the placement of a stent or bypass graft. This status reflects a resolved acute issue, but the patient remains under follow-up for their cardiovascular health.
Use this code when documenting a patient's medical history that includes a percutaneous transluminal coronary angioplasty (PTCA) without stent insertion. This is appropriate for patients who have had balloon angioplasty only, or other non-stent-based angioplasty techniques. It is often used in follow-up visits for cardiovascular disease management.
